Updating multiple projects manually can be time-consuming, especially when the same changes need to be applied across several records. The new bulk update feature introduced in Intacct’s 2026 Release 1 streamlines this process by allowing you to modify fields for many projects in a single action. This reduces repetitive data entry, improves consistency across your project information, and frees up time for your team to focus on more meaningful tasks. With this enhancement, managing large volumes of projects becomes both faster and more accurate, supporting your workflow as your organization grows.

Updating Bulk Fields in Sage Intacct

Before you begin, make sure you have permission to use the new feature. Go to Company > Admin > Users, roles, and groups > Roles. Select Subscriptions and make sure Manage Projects is selected. Watch this short video or follow the directions below.

  1. Navigate to Projects > Setup > Projects. Make sure you are using the “enhanced view” to see the new feature.

  2. Select the projects you want to update, then the “Update fields” box will display.

  3. Once you click on Update fields, a new box will appear. In this area you can update the following fields.

    • Project category
    • Project type
    • Start date
    • End date
    • Customer
    • Project status
    • Status
    • Department
    • Class
    • Project manager
    • Primary contact
    • Sales contact

  4. Click “Save” and an offline job notification appears at the top of the page.

  5. Once the offline job is complete, an email will be sent letting you know the status. Clicking on the link within the email will take you directly to Bulk Action report.

  6.  You can also access the report by going to Projects > All - Bulk Action > Bulk Action runs.
